Understanding​ Roulette: The ‌Game Mechanics⁣ and Variants

Roulette,⁤ a timeless staple in‌ casinos worldwide, is‍ an ‍enticing mix of chance and ‌strategy. To‌ truly appreciate ⁤the game, it is⁣ essential to delve into ‌its mechanics. The roulette ⁣wheel consists of numbered pockets ranging from 0 to ⁣36 (and an⁢ additional 00 in American variants), with ⁤colors alternating between red and black. Players place⁤ their bets on a layout indicating the numbers‍ and colors. Bets can be categorized into two primary types:

  • Inside Bets: Bets ⁢placed ⁢on specific numbers or ‍small groups⁣ of ​numbers.
  • Outside ‍Bets: Bets made on broader​ categories, such as red or‍ black, odd or⁤ even, ‌and‌ high or low.

There are several popular ⁢variants ⁤of roulette, each ​with its unique set ⁣of rules and characteristics that cater to different player ‌preferences. Among them, the‍ three main types ​include European,⁤ American,‍ and French ‍roulette. The distinctions between these variants ‍can significantly affect the game’s odds:

Variant Number of ‌Zeros House Edge
European 1 Zero 2.7%
American 2 Zeros (0 and 00) 5.26%
French 1 Zero 2.7% (with ⁢La Partage rule)

Exploring‍ Betting Strategies: From Martingale to Fibonacci

When ⁤it comes to betting strategies, ⁣enthusiasts often gravitate towards the allure of systems that promise gains with calculated risks. The ⁢ Martingale⁢ strategy, ⁢for instance, advocates doubling your bet after every ‌loss,​ aiming⁤ to ‍recover previous​ losses with ⁣a single win. While it seems appealing, ⁣a string of​ bad luck can quickly escalate bets to unmanageable ‌heights, leading ⁣to⁢ significant losses.⁤ Conversely, the Fibonacci system offers a more methodical approach, where ⁤bets are adjusted based on a sequence of numbers ​(1, 1, 2, 3, 5, etc.). Here, ​players increase their bets according to the Fibonacci sequence after a loss and ‌revert to the start after a win, providing a structured‌ pathway that some find less⁤ intimidating.

While these strategies⁢ appear calculated, it’s‌ essential ⁣to acknowledge ‍their limitations.⁤ Both methods assume​ an infinite ​bankroll​ and ignore the table limits that casinos impose. When employing the Martingale‌ system, for‍ example, the risk of hitting the ⁢table cap looms large, cutting the potential ⁤for recovery. ​To⁢ illustrate, here’s a simple comparison of the two ⁢strategies:

Strategy Risk ⁢Level Bankroll Requirement Ease of Use
Martingale High Very High Easy
Fibonacci Medium Moderate Moderate

Ultimately, while both strategies provide a ‌framework ‌for betting, they serve more as ‌psychological⁣ tools than ​foolproof plans. Evaluating Real Outcomes: ⁢Statistical Analysis and House Edge

When​ diving into the world‍ of roulette, understanding the statistical foundations‍ that‌ underpin the game’s mechanics is crucial.‌ The⁣ house edge is ⁤a core concept‍ that every player should grasp, as‌ it represents the percentage⁣ of each bet​ that the casino retains over time. For instance, in‌ European roulette, with a single zero, ‌the house edge‌ is approximately 2.7%, while American roulette, featuring both ⁣single and double zeros,⁢ boasts a ‍higher average ‌house edge⁢ of 5.26%.​ This discrepancy​ illustrates why ​selecting‌ the appropriate variant​ of‌ the game ⁢can significantly impact‍ a ⁢player’s long-term results. By ‍evaluating the odds ⁤associated with various⁤ bets—such as red ​or black, odd or even, and single numbers—players can make more informed decisions ‌about their ⁢gameplay strategies.

Moreover, statistical ‍analysis plays a⁢ pivotal role ​in assessing ⁣real outcomes in roulette. ​Gamblers often fall prey⁤ to​ the gambler’s ⁤fallacy, believing previous⁢ results ⁣influence future spins. In reality, ⁢each spin ⁤of ⁣the wheel is⁢ an independent event⁣ with‍ no memory⁢ of past results. A thorough understanding⁣ of probability theory, ⁤including concepts‍ such as variance and‌ expected value,⁣ empowers players to refine their strategies effectively. ⁢Below ⁢is a simple table illustrating the types of bets, their respective payouts, and associated ‌probabilities:

Bet Type Payout Probability of ‍Winning
Single Number 35 to ⁣1 2.63%
Red/Black 1 to 1 48.65%
Odd/Even 1 ⁤to 1 48.65%
